Meaning ● Leadership Cultural Shaping, in the SMB sector, signifies the deliberate effort by business leaders to mold organizational values and norms, directly influencing strategic implementations and automation adoption. In the context of SMB growth, a well-defined culture ensures that expansion aligns with core business principles, and new hires seamlessly adapt to operational procedures. The primary aim is to ensure a collective understanding and commitment to strategic goals, especially as SMBs automate processes and implement new technologies. ● An actively shaped culture encourages innovation and efficiency improvements crucial for sustainable growth, setting a clear framework on how work is done, decisions are made, and risks are managed. For example, when introducing automation, a supportive business culture can alleviate employee concerns, promoting smoother technology integration and boosting overall productivity.
